Ready for the next release train! This PR swaps the pick-list optimizer in Cratewise from naive aisle ordering to the serpentine-path heuristic the ops folks at the Dunmarsh warehouse asked for. Pickers should see ~12% shorter walks based on replay tests. Nothing changes in the API; it's all internal scoring. One heads-up for rollout: the heuristic is sensitive to the weights below, and we may want to tune them per-site after a week of data. The defaults we're shipping are listed here.

constants for yagaf-taweg:
WEIGHTS = {
    "belael": 881,
    "pelael": 167,
    "ulaix": 116,
}

## Tuning: planner regression in Dovetail 3.2

If customers report slow reports after upgrading, it's almost certainly the planner regression — the new cost model underprices hash joins on wide tables. A proper fix lands in 3.3; until then, support can apply the workaround config, which nudges the planner back toward the old behavior. It's safe, reversible, and has been validated on the Kestrelmoor fleet. Apply the following overrides.

tuning table, kawep-tawif:
CAPS = {
    "olidor": 80,
    "belion": 7,
    "quenys": 225,
    "druox": 839,
    "fraath": 482,
}

# Build Provenance — NudgeCal Reminder Job

NudgeCal sends clinic appointment reminders nightly from the Fernvale scheduler. Builds come only from the protected release branch; nothing hand-deployed. Each artifact carries a signed manifest and a provenance attestation checked at deploy time. If a patient reports a missing or duplicate reminder, confirm the running artifact first. The deployed build's trace token is recorded below.

pipeline stamp: htk4_66df

Hello plugin authors,

The Stallport occupancy feed now publishes deck-level counts every 30 seconds instead of 60, and the `spaces_free` field is guaranteed non-negative — previously a sensor race could emit -1 during reconciliation. Please update any consumers that special-cased negative values. The legacy per-lane endpoint remains available until the next major release, but we recommend migrating now to avoid a rushed cutover. Full schema diffs are in the plugin portal. For support triage, reference the trace token printed below.

build token for tawif-bahip: htk31_68bba16e1afabfef4ecc69408c06f16